We had a scare with our dog Teddy

A couple of days ago something was seriously wrong with our dog Teddy.    He started yelping in pain if he was laying a certain way.  I tried picking him up and he would yelp.   It was scary. 

I had given him a few little pieces of ham to eat that day.  Maybe the ham irritated him?  Was her allergic to pork maybe?

Cliff pulled both legs and one of his legs wouldn’t straighten.   Cliff remembered that he accidentally bumped Teddy with the wheels of his office chair and he though maybe the leg got injured.   We didn’t think it was broken and we kept a close eye on him that day.

Throughout the day Teddy was deteriorating fast.  He didn’t drink or eat.    He layed lifeless on the floor.   He shivered and it really scared me.    He slept on our bed peacefully that night.

The next morning he was in the same, bad condition.    I put water in an eye dropper and administered it to him.   I was concerned he was getting dehydrated since he hadn’t consumed water in over 24 hours.    He took 6 CC’s of water.  

In a few hours he started walking around and wasn’t shaking or shivering anymore.    Then he drank some water and I gave him a few pieces of hot dog.   He ate it all up!!

I rubbed his tummy.    I noticed Teddy was “enjoying it” if you know what I mean!!   I need to backtrack for a second.   When we got Teddy, the Veterinarian said he only had one testicle, the other one never decended and it was still in his abdomen.    The Vet said that we would have to get it surgically removed when he got neutered.    We haven’t had a chance to neuter Teddy yet.

So, speeding forward, I noticed as I was rubbing Teddy, that the 2nd testicle was down there!!  It had descended!!    I called the Vet, and the Vet confirmed that Teddy’s testicle had probably descended and he was experiencing the normal signs of extreme pain and agony of the testicle descending.    The pain is similar to passing a kidney stone which is excruciating pain.  I passed one…that is a whole different story and one that I will never forget!!  So my heart went out to Teddy.

When I had taken Teddy to the Vet the first time, the vet told me he was only about 2 years old.  I had thought Teddy was abut 8 years old because he has a little grey around his ears.    I read online about decending testicles for dogs and it mentioned that this usually happens in male dogs at about 8-10 months.   So I bet Teddy is only a year and a few months old!!    He is just a pup, my sweet little doggies!! 

Whew!!  What a scary ordeal for Teddy and for us.  He is back to his normal self now.

Miranda had the Croupe last night

I tell you last night was one scary night!!   

I was awakened to hear a deep barking sound, like a seal.    I went into the Triplets room and saw Miranda sitting up gasping for breath.    I was so worried for her.

I immediately got Cliff and he and I sat together with her on the den couch while I set up a breathing treatment for Miranda.    We have a nebulizer for the girls whenever they have any breathing problems.  I put Albuterol and Pulmicort in the nebulizer.  Then a mask goes over her face and she breathes in the misty air that is mixed with Albuterol and Pulmicort.  

She struggled to breathe, the poor baby.    I read online that when a baby has croup you need to take them outside in the cool air or run the shower, let the room fill with steam and sit in the room with the child.  The cool, moist air helps soothe the breathing passages.    Croup is caused by swollen and irritate air passages and it makes it very painful and difficult for the child to breathe which is what causes the deep, barking sound.

Miranda also had a fever of 103/5.   Cliff gave her some Tylenol and had her rest on his shoulder all night to help her breathe easier.   He let me get some sleep.  What a great husband I have!!  xoxoxo

All of the girls have been passing this respitory virus around to each other.   Amanda got it first.  It lasts about 10 days.    Amanda and Savannah both threw up because of the large amount of mucus this virus causes!!    Maryssa has the deep cough.
